Biography

Lily Brown's current research focuses on treatment development and implementation to mitigate suicide risk in patients with anxiety disorders and PTSD. She specializes in cognitive-behavioral therapy for anxiety disorders and exposure response prevention for obsessive-compulsive disorder. Dr. Brown is trained in treatments for borderline personality disorder. She received her Bachelor of Science degree in Psychology from Drexel University and her Doctoral degree in Clinical Psychology with a focus on Learning Behavior Psychology from the University of California, Los Angeles (UCLA). During graduate school, she researched the mechanisms of change in fear conditioning and extinction, particularly concentrating on posttraumatic stress disorder (PTSD) at the Anxiety and Depression Research Center.
